网络安全已成为现代信息技术领域中的重要话题。在这个数字化迅速发展的时代,操作系统作为计算机与网络的基础设施,扮演着非常关键的角色。操作系统不仅是硬件与用户之间的桥梁,而且在网络安全的多个方面提供了强有力的支持。

操作系统的角色体现在多个层面。它负责管理计算机资源,包括内存、处理器和存储设备等。这种资源管理是网络安全的基础,因为操作系统能够限制恶意软件的访问权限,确保只有经过授权的用户才能使用特定资源。通过进程隔离技术,操作系统可以防止潜在的安全风险在多个程序之间传播。
许多现代操作系统集成了先进的安全特性。例如,Linux和Windows等操作系统普遍采用访问控制列表(ACL),帮助管理员设定文件和系统资源的访问权限。这种权限管理能够有效阻止未经授权的访问,降低数据泄露的风险。
在网络通信方面,操作系统还提供了防火墙和入侵检测功能。防火墙能够监控和控制进出网络的数据包,从而有效防止不必要的访问。一些操作系统自带的防火墙功能可以根据预设规则自动拦截可疑流量,降低网络攻击的几率。入侵检测系统(IDS)可以检测并响应潜在的网络攻击,及时发出警报,帮助用户采取应对措施。
另一个值得关注的方面是更新管理。及时的操作系统更新能够修补已知的安全漏洞,这对于防止网络攻击至关重要。操作系统的制造商通常会定期发布更新和补丁,用户只有保持其操作系统的最新状态,才能最大限度地降低安全风险。
除了以上功能,不少操作系统还支持虚拟化技术,使得用户可以在同一物理机上运行多个虚拟环境。这样一来,用户可以在不同的隔离环境中进行试验和测试,避免对系统本身造成影响。这种灵活性不仅有助于开发和测试新应用,也为安全研究提供了较为安全的实验环境。
市场上越来越多的人开始自建服务器,低成本高效能的DIY组装方案成为新趋势。无论是家庭用户还是小型企业,用户都可以根据自身需求选择合适的硬件配置,并安装安全性高的操作系统。自建服务器时,应优先考虑选择开源操作系统,因为其透明的代码和活跃的社区能够提前发现和解决安全问题。
性能优化同样是提升网络安全的关键。通过恰当配置操作系统参数,利用资源更高效的分配方式,可以显著提高系统的响应速度,降低受攻击的可能性。例如,禁用不必要的服务或使用轻量级的操作系统配置能够减少潜在的攻击面。
网络安全中的操作系统角色如此重要,各种功能和特性让用户在面临威胁时能够更从容应对。理解操作系统在网络安全中发挥的作用,有助于提高用户的安全意识,促进更安全的网络环境。
常见问题解答(FAQ)
1. 操作系统如何保护数据不被泄露?
操作系统通过访问控制、加密技术和文件权限管理来保护数据。
2. 虚拟化技术如何帮助提高网络安全?
虚拟化技术允许用户在隔离的环境中进行测试,能有效避免恶意软件影响主系统。
3. 为什么及时更新操作系统是必要的?
及时更新能够修补安全漏洞,防止黑客利用这些漏洞进行攻击。
4. 是否所有的操作系统都有防火墙功能?
大多数现代操作系统,如Windows和Linux,均内置防火墙功能,但具体设置和功能可能有所不同。
5. 如何选择适合自己的DIY服务器操作系统?
根据自身需求、技术水平及预算选择适合的操作系统,如Ubuntu Server、CentOS或Windows Server等。
